What is recorded here
The Down Survey (1655-6) terrier accompanying the parish map of Tubrid describes, 'some thatch houses in Tuberid' and lists Robert Shortall Irish Papist as the proprietor in 1640 (Hibernia Regnum, courtesy of Trinity College Dublin). The precise location of these houses within Tubbrid Upper townland is unknown.
